Comedy is notoriously difficult to translate. Dr. Dolittle relies heavily on 1990s American pop culture references, slang, and rapid-fire banter between Chris Rock and Eddie Murphy. Suddenly, every cat, horse, rat, and pigeon in the city wants his medical advice. His waiting room fills with pets, while his human patients flee.
